Test concentrations with justification for top dose:
Based on the results of the preliminary experiment, the examined test concentrations in the main tests were 2500, 791, 250, 79.1, 25, 7.91, 2.5 and 0.791 μg/plate with and without metabolic activation. At the top dose precipitation and cytotoxicity were observed in all strains.

Applicant's summary and conclusion

Conclusions:
Interpretation of results:
negative with and without metabolic activation

The reported data of this mutagenicity assay show that under the experimental conditions applied the test item did not induce gene mutations by base pair changes or frameshifts in the genome of the strains used. In conclusion, the test item CUCURBIT[8]URIL had no mutagenic activity in the examined bacterial strains under the test conditions of this study.
Executive summary:

The purpose of this study was to evaluate the mutagenic potential of the test item by measuring its ability to induce reverse mutations at selected loci of several strains of Salmonella typhimuriumand at the tryptophan locus of Escherichia coli WP2uvrA strain in the presence and absence of activated rat liver S9 fraction. Study was performed to – Ninth Addendum to OECD Guidelines for Testing of Chemicals, Section 4, No. 471, "Bacterial Reverse Mutation Test", 21 July 1997 – EPA Health Effects Test Guidelines, OPPTS 870.5100 "Bacterial Reverse Mutation Test", EPA

712-C-98-247, August 1998 – Commission Regulation (EC) No. 440/2008, B.13/14. "Mutagenicity: Reverse Mutation Test Using Bacteria", 30 May 2008 The method described in the above mentioned guidelines conforms to the guidelines for bacterial mutagenicity testing published by the major Japanese Regulatory Authorities including METI, MHLW and MAFF.
